It is not easy to get pregnant after menopause. Menopause means that a woman's body will no longer have ovulation, which means that there is no possibility of fusion of egg cells and sperm, so there is no chance of getting pregnant after menopause. Women usually stop menstruating between the ages of 45 and 55. If menstruation stops too early, it may be due to uterine and ovarian decline. However, women should be careful not to confuse the menstrual period with amenorrhea. Women may see symptoms of no menstruation for several months, but if it is not amenorrhea, the body still has ovulation period, at this time it is still necessary to do a good job of contraception.

The age of menopause for women is generally between 45 and 55 years old, but this is not fixed. After all, everyone's physical fitness, physical condition and daily living standards are different, which have a great impact on the age of menopause. Women with good living standards generally enter menopause later, while women with poor living standards enter menopause earlier. Some women may experience premature menopause due to excessive life and psychological pressure, or due to physical diseases.

The following is a detailed introduction to the symptoms of women approaching menopause.

1. Redness and fever on cheeks

It starts from the bottom and spreads upward to the entire face, with obvious capillary dilation, redness, and sweating on the face. In addition, dizziness and vertigo occur, and the degree of redness varies. Some are limited to redness of the face and neck, but some may be frequent and severe.

2. Changes in menstrual cycle

The cycle time increases, the menstrual interval increases, or it may be less than two or three months, and then after a few months the natural laws are restored. In this way, amenorrhea and regular menstruation alternate and can last for one or two years. Some women have shorter periods and more frequent menstruation during a period of time.

3. Autonomic Nervous System Imbalance

Especially at night, there is a feeling of abnormality in the extremities, muscle cramps, heaviness in the lower limbs, legs seeming not to know where to put, abdominal pain, panic, precordial pain, headache, dizziness, insomnia and fainting. They often become restless, bad-tempered, easily upset, and sometimes suspicious and depressed.

4. Changes in menstrual appearance

The blood becomes lighter, lighter pink, or even black, mixed with small blood clots and fiber fragments. The amount of menstruation also changes. Some women's menstrual flow gradually decreases, but some women also experience increased bleeding or internal bleeding. The length of the menstrual period also varies. Some women gradually shorten their menstrual period to only 2 to 3 days, while other women have a long menstrual period that can last up to 10 days.
